What 16 personality type is John Stuart?

John Stuart from "Weightlifting" can be characterized as an ISTP (Introverted, Sensing, Thinking, Perceiving) personality type. This type manifests in his personality through several distinct traits:

  • Introverted: John displays a preference for solitude and self-reflection, often finding comfort in his own thoughts and pursuits. This introversion allows him to focus deeply on his training and personal goals, rather than seeking out social interactions.

  • Sensing: He is highly observant and grounded in the present moment. John tends to rely on practical, tangible experiences rather than abstract theories, which is evident in how he approaches weightlifting and his physical training regimen.

  • Thinking: John approaches challenges with a logical and analytical mindset. He evaluates situations based on objective criteria, prioritizing efficiency and effectiveness over emotional considerations. This rationality aids him in problem-solving during his training and competitions.

  • Perceiving: He exhibits flexibility and adaptability, allowing him to adjust his training methods and strategies as needed. This spontaneity reflects a preference for keeping his options open rather than adhering to strict plans, which is useful in a dynamic sport like weightlifting.

Overall, John's ISTP qualities make him a focused and analytical athlete who thrives in the realm of physical challenges, excelling in situations that require quick thinking and adaptability. His personality traits align closely with the characteristics of an ISTP, emphasizing practicality and a hands-on approach to life.

Which Enneagram Type is John Stuart?

John Stuart from "Weightlifting" can be identified as a Type 3 Enneagram with a 2 wing (3w2). This wing combination manifests in his personality through a blend of ambition, charm, and a strong desire for recognition and validation from others.

As a 3w2, John exhibits the core attributes of a Type 3: he is highly driven, focused on success, and motivated to achieve his goals. He thrives in competitive situations and is often seen striving for personal accomplishment, reflecting the core desire of the Type 3 to be seen as successful and valuable. The influence of the 2 wing adds a relational and empathetic dimension to his character. He is not only concerned about his achievements but also about how his actions affect those around him. This makes him more personable and likable, as he seeks to connect with others and often aims to support them in their pursuits as well.

John’s 3w2 personality may also manifest in his charisma, as he uses his charm to inspire and motivate others while also aiming to elevate his social status. His ability to adapt to various social situations and create alliances further highlights this type's strengths.

In conclusion, John Stuart's personality as a 3w2 demonstrates a compelling mix of ambition and warmth, driving him toward success while fostering strong, supportive relationships along the way.
